1. Save the High Wycombe Pigeons

Wycombe District Council are taking action to reduce the number of pigeons in the town's center. They are going to be using Hawks to prevent persistent roosting and to move pigeons to other areas.

But they also plan to trap and "humanely" kill the pigeons. The pigeons' crime is fouling on buildings and pavements. Hardly a offence worthy of execution.

Council say they have looked into other methods. But this method had proven to be ineffective in other areas. Non lethal humane methods should be used.

2. Say no to inhumane pigeon control

The inhumane culling methods used in pigeon control include:

1. Shooting. This leaves the majority of birds wounded.

2. Poisoning. Is not only a slow and painful death but also effects other animals in the food chain.

Scientific research shows that these methods are completely ineffective as other birds take over the area within days.

Pest control companies are aware of this but continue to promote this practice as it creates more business.

Humane methods include spikes and wire systems which prevent roosting and nesting.

Feeding by people is also a major problem. The more abundant the food source the more pigeons breed. So educating the public is also important.

3. Abolish the law that orders pigeons' starvation to death in Venice

This is a petition for abolishing the law in Venice (Italy) that forbids people to feed pigeons in the WHOLE city and if one is caught throwing crumbs to the birds is fined. The Venetian community has also ordered the killing of hundreds of pigeons.

The purpose of this law is to reduce the number of pigeons in order to protect the historical monuments, but to reduce it by letting the pigeons die of starvation or by killing them is cruel and inhuman. The historical monuments could be protected in different ways, e.g. by fixing spines or wires on the buildings that prevent pigeons from perching on them and by cleaning the monuments regularly with water. Pigeons could also be fed with sterilizing medicines so that their number remained under control.

Regarding the common fears that pigeons could be dangerous for public health, expert vets (e.g. Enrico Moriconi, President ASVeP –Onlus – Cultural Veterinary Association for Public Health, Torino and Roberto Nisini, Superior Institute of Public Health, Rome) in their articles published on the internet prove that they pose absolutely no danger for public health.
